Go out and pick some lingonberries!

by El_Sueco

In August/September you will find the lingonberries out in the woods (Swedish name: lingon).This berry is sometimes called the "red gold of the woods". It is not so sweet as the bilberry, but has a very nice fresh taste. It goes with meat and fish, or as something between the meals with corn-flakes and milk.You can also make lemonade, normally used as a lemonade to drink when having dinner.This is my favorite!Of course you will find this in the supermarket as well. To get the best taste try to find some type with pure lingon (not mixed with apples or something). A good one is what is called Rårörda lingon (stirred without cooking).

Go out and pick some bilberries!

by El_Sueco

In July you will find the bilberries in the woods (Swedish name: blåbär).This very sweet small berry you can eat freshly taken from the wook with milk and sugar on a plate (that´s the best way).Or you can make jam or lemonade.Very good also is to make a bilberry pie.If you don´t have the possibility to get out in the woods you can buy the jam in every supermarket and take home.
